8 international films with Brazilian actors in prominent roles

-

It’s not very common to see Brazilian actors starring in films outside of Brazil. However, in recent years, there has been a significant increase in the number of faces familiar to us Brazilians in Hollywood and international productions.

Inspired by this trend, we decided to compile a list of 8 international films featuring Brazilian actors in relevant roles.

We chose to select films in which Brazilian actors make a significant contribution to the plot, rather than just small appearances or appearances.

Brazilian actors in international films

Wasp Network – Prisoners of the Cold War (Wasp Network, 2019)

This spy thriller, co-produced internationally, is directed by Frenchman Olivier Assayas (“Personal Shopper”, “Água Fria”, “Irma Vep”).

Wagner Moura stars in the production alongside Penélope Cruz, Édgar Ramírez, Gael García Bernal and Ana de Armas.

Based on the book “The Last Soldiers of the Cold War”, by Brazilian Fernando Morais, the film tells the real story of Cuban spies in American territory during the 1990s.

Blue Beetle (Blue Beetle, 2023)

One of the most famous actresses in Brazil, Bruna Marquezine stars in the DC superhero film “Blue Beetle” in one of the lead roles. She plays Jenny Kord, romantic interest of hero Jaime Reyes / Blue Beetle (Xolo Maridueña).

In addition to Xolo Maridueña, Bruna Marquezine stars alongside Adriana Barraza, Damián Alcázar, Raoul Max Trujillo, Susan Sarandon and George Lopez.

In the plot, young Jaime Reyes is chosen by an alien relic that grants him armor with superpowers.

Hypnotic: Invisible Threat (Hypnotic, 2023)

Alice Braga She is one of the Brazilian actresses with the most appearances in Hollywood films. In “Hypnotic”, a mystery and action film, she stars alongside Ben Affleck under the direction of Robert Rodriguez (“Sin City”, “Alita: Battle Angel”, “Spy Kids”).

In the plot, a detective in search of his missing daughter (Affleck) investigates a series of impossible robberies. However, he discovers that the crimes may be related to his daughter, leading him to government secrets involving super-powered “hypnotics.”

Elysium (2013)

This North American dystopian science fiction features two Brazilian actors: Wagner Moura It is Alice Braga. The actors also star alongside Matt Damon, Jodie Foster, Sharlto Copley, Diego Luna and William Fichtner.

The film is set in a dystopian future where Earth is overpopulated and devastated, while the rich live in a luxurious space station called Elysium. Directed by South African Neill Blomkamp, ​​known for his film “District 9”.

The Strange Secret of the Dreamwood (Non si sevizia un paperino, 1972)

Few in Brazil know the actress Florinda Bolkan, as her acting career developed almost exclusively in Italy. Florinda was born in Uruburetama, Ceará, and lived in Fortaleza and Rio de Janeiro before moving to Italy.

In Italy, she participated in numerous films. The most notable is the cult giallo “The Strange Secret of the Dreaming Woods”, directed by Lucio Fulci. The plot follows a small Italian town shaken by the murder of several children. Florinda Bolkan stars as a reclusive gypsy witch.

Double Blow (Focus, 2015)

Rodrigo Santoro has a prominent role in this Hollywood feature film starring Will Smith and Margot Robbie. In the film, Santoro plays Rafael Garriga, a billionaire owner of a racing team.

The film is directed by the duo Glenn Ficarra and John Requa. The plot follows an experienced conman (Smith) who becomes a mentor and becomes romantically involved with a newcomer (Robbie) in the world of conning.

Moon over Parador (1988)

One of the few prestigious Brazilian actresses with a relevant international career is Sonia Braga. In “Luar Sobre Parador”, she plays a prominent role, opposite Richard Dreyfuss, who stars in the film, and Raul Julia.

Additionally, this romantic comedy was filmed in a few locations in Brazil, including Rio de Janeiro, Ouro Preto and Salvador da Bahia. The plot follows a little-known actor (Dreyfuss) hired to impersonate a deceased dictator of Parador, a fictional country in Latin America.

Directed by Paul Mazursky (“An Unmarried Woman”, “Bob, Carol, Ted and Alice”), the film is a remake of “Caviar for His Excellency” (1939).

Rookie – A Dangerous Professional (The Rookie, 1990)

Sonia Braga also had a prominent role in this crime thriller directed by and starring Clint Eastwood.

In the film, Braga plays a villain, a dangerous and seductive thief who is part of a car theft gang. In addition to Eastwood, she stars alongside Charlie Sheen, Raul Julia and Lara Flynn Boyle.

In the plot, a veteran police officer (Eastwood) teams up with a rookie detective (Sheen) to stop a car theft ring.
